European Commissioner for the Internal Market Thierry Breton said: 'We have absolutely no need for Sputnik V.' — Reuters picMOSCOW, March 22 — The makers of the Russian coronavirus vaccine have accused a top EU executive of being “biased” after he said the European Union had no need for the Sputnik V.

He also said that “the Russians are having a hard time making it and we will probably have to help them. The Russian Direct Investment Fund , which has backed the development of Sputnik, accused Breton of being “clearly biased” against the jab because it was Russian.
